Pertussis, also known as whooping cough, can cause life-threatening complications among infants and small children, leading to an estimated 195,000 deaths annually around the world.1
Pertussis is a contagious bacterial disease that can be difficult to distinguish from other upper respiratory infections. The real-time PCR ARIES® Bordetella Assay detects Bordetella pertussis and Bordetella parapertussis DNA from nasopharyngeal swab specimens using the sample-to-answer ARIES® System, providing important diagnostic results in less than two hours. The assay is CE Marked and FDA Cleared for IVD use.

Workflow
The operator prepares the sample, adds it to the cassette, puts the cassette in the magazine, loads the magazine into the ARIES® System, and the run starts automatically.
